The program FEM serves to analyze geotechnical problems characterized by nonlinear response of the soil or rock body. A successful analysis of most of such problems calls for an iterative solution of a given boundary value problem. Applying the finite element method (FEM) then leads to an incremental form of the equilibrium conditions written as:
| where: | ΚΤ | - | instantaneous stiffness matrix |
| Δu | - | vector of nodal displacement increments | |
| Δf | - | vector of out-of-balance force increments |
This equation can be solved only approximately using a suitable numerical method. The goal of the method is to arrive, during the process of iteration, at such a state of stress and strain that satisfies the condition Δf = 0. To that end, the program offers two basic methods:
